Proverbs 3:27-28
Authorized (King James) Version
27 Withhold not good from them to whom it is due,
when it is in the power of thine hand to do it.
28 Say not unto thy neighbour,
Go, and come again, and to morrow I will give;
when thou hast it by thee.
Proverbs 11:24-26
Authorized (King James) Version
24 There is that scattereth, and yet increaseth;
and there is that withholdeth more than is meet, but it tendeth to poverty.
25 The liberal soul shall be made fat:
and he that watereth shall be watered also himself.
26 He that withholdeth corn, the people shall curse him:
but blessing shall be upon the head of him that selleth it.
Proverbs 13:22
Authorized (King James) Version
22 A good man leaveth an inheritance to his children’s children:
and the wealth of the sinner is laid up for the just.
Proverbs 14:21
Authorized (King James) Version
21 He that despiseth his neighbour sinneth:
but he that hath mercy on the poor, happy is he.
Proverbs 18:16
Authorized (King James) Version
16 A man’s gift maketh room for him,
and bringeth him before great men.
Proverbs 19:17
Authorized (King James) Version
17 He that hath pity upon the poor lendeth unto the Lord;
and that which he hath given will he pay him again.
Proverbs 21:13
Authorized (King James) Version
13 Whoso stoppeth his ears at the cry of the poor,
he also shall cry himself, but shall not be heard.
Proverbs 22:9
Authorized (King James) Version
9 He that hath a bountiful eye shall be blessed;
for he giveth of his bread to the poor.
Proverbs 25:14
Authorized (King James) Version
14 Whoso boasteth himself of a false gift
is like clouds and wind without rain.
Proverbs 28:27
Authorized (King James) Version
27 He that giveth unto the poor shall not lack:
but he that hideth his eyes shall have many a curse.
